Sorry for not being clearer:
- You must have a HOME entry for each interface
- You may not duplicate any IP address in the HOME list.  Each must be 
unique.
- You should put each VM<-->VSE connection in its own .252 subnet.  To the 
extent you are using host routes
- You must have a HOST entry in the GATEWAY for each p2p peer.
